Acerca de los autobuses de Paducah, KY a Manhattan, KS

Los autobuses de Paducah, KY a Manhattan, KS recorren el trayecto de 459mi (738.69km), tomando aproximadamente 1d, 5h. Por lo general, hay 1 autobús operando por día. Aunque el precio promedio del billete para este trayecto es de aproximadamente $218.96, puedes encontrar los boletos más baratos desde $218.96.

Información de la ciudadparaPaducah, KY

Get ready to discover Paducah, KY, a charming town where creativity and history flow together beautifully. This vibrant arts hub is known for its unique vibe and welcoming spirit, making it a perfect destination for those seeking an unforgettable experience—without breaking the bank.

Kick off your exploration with a visit to the National Quilt Museum, a testament to exquisite craftsmanship and artistry from around the world. Then, head to the historic downtown district, where the Lower Town Arts District comes alive with studios and galleries, each offering a piece of Paducah's creative heartbeat.

Love the outdoors? Make sure to stroll along the scenic riverfront, where the Ohio River meets murals that tell tales of the town's past. Cap off your day with a delightful meal at a local eatery, and you'll quickly see why food and friendliness are woven into the community fabric.

Información de la ciudadparaManhattan, KS

Looking for a charming destination that promises both relaxation and adventure? Hop on a bus to Manhattan, KS, a town affectionately known as "The Little Apple." Known for its friendly vibe and energetic spirit, this town is brimming with things to see and do that won’t disappoint. At the heart of it all is the Flint Hills Discovery Center, a haven for nature lovers wanting to explore the region's stunning tallgrass prairies.

For those seeking a bit of local culture, the Marianna Kistler Beach Museum of Art showcases captivating collections, offering a taste of the town’s artistic flair. History fans will appreciate a visit to the Riley County Historical Museum, where stories of the region's past come alive. When it's time to refuel, Aggieville's eclectic mix of eateries and shops promises to satisfy every craving.
